Handover for the Brightforge firmware rotation: the beta update channel is paused after device model K4 reported boot loops on build 312. Stable channel is unaffected. Do not resume beta rollout until QA signs off on the patched build. If new boot-loop reports arrive, collect serial logs and attach them to the open incident. Rollout status and the pause toggle are documented on the channel ops page.

dashboard of yagep-tajop = https://jira.tolvaqsys.internal/browse/pages/pages/browse

Handover: the lingua-extract script on Project Marblewood now runs nightly at 02:00 and pulls translation strings from the templates repo into the catalog branch. If it fails, rerun with --force-scan; duplicates are deduped automatically. Tomas fixed the encoding bug last week, so mojibake in the Czech strings should be gone. One gotcha: the script needs the vault unsealed to push to the catalog mirror. If the vault is sealed when you're paged, unseal it with the recovery passphrase below.

strongbox words: oliael-gilax-lamael

## Break-Glass: Lundry Locker Access Flow

Context for review: the Tumblenest laundry lockers normally open via the resident app. If the locker controller loses sync with the booking service, staff use the break-glass flow: physical override key plus the controller's recovery console.

The console resets locker assignments and replays pending bookings. All uses are logged and reviewed weekly.

The console prompts for a recovery passphrase, which is kept below.

recovery phrase for fahog-yahif: wenael-fraox

// Constants for the Lanternfile CSV import wizard.
// These govern chunk size, parse timeouts, and the row-error
// threshold that aborts an import. On-call note: if imports from
// the Westbrail tenant stall, the usual culprit is the chunk size
// interacting with their oversized quoted fields — halve it before
// escalating. All values are hot-reloadable via the admin console,
// so a restart is rarely needed. The tuned values are listed below.

tuning table, kawep-tawif:
CAPS = {
    "olidor": 80,
    "belion": 7,
    "quenys": 225,
    "druox": 839,
    "fraath": 482,
}